  • Abstract
    The authors examine the use of array heads for estimating the data and for providing servo information. A mathematical representation for array heads is developed, and a formula for the maximum likelihood estimate of the track misregistration is found. The case where the offtrack perturbation operator is dependent on the offtrack error is considered. This case requires a joint minimization of two branches of quadratic forms. Simulation results for a specific head configuration are given which validate the estimate and agree with the theoretical convergence rates. The estimate converges quickly enough for practical purposes in a real storage system
